However, to learn, you need to develop a general troubleshooting approach - a logical, methodical, method of narrowing down the problem. A tech tip database might suggest: 'Replace C536' for a particular symptom. This is good advice for a specific problem on one model. However, what you really want to understand is why C536 was the cause and how to pinpoint the culprit in general even if you don't have a service manual or schematic and your tech tip database doesn't have an entry for your sick TV or VCR.

While schematics are nice, you won't always have them or be able to justify the purchase for a one-of repair. Therefore, in many cases, some reverse engineering will be necessary. The time will be well spent since even if you don't see another instance of the same model in your entire lifetime, you will have learned something in the process that can be applied to other equipment problems.
As always, when you get stuck, checking out a tech-tips database may quickly identify your problem and solution.In that case, you can greatly simplify your troubleshooting or at least confirm a diagnosis before ordering parts.

REPAIRING / SERVICING TV PHILIPS 49PUS6501

 Technical description and composition of PHILIPS 49PUS6501 TV, type of panel and modules used. Module composition.
Composition
Specifications
PHILIPS 49PUS6501
LCD TV LED Smart TV UHD 49PUS6501 | Year of manufacture: 2016
Screen diagonal: 49" (124 cm)
Aspect ratio: 16:9
Resolution: 3840x2160
LCD panel type: TPT490U2-EQLSJA.G
LED backlight: Yes
Smart: yes. Wi-Fi support: yes
Operating system: Android TV
Picture-in-Picture (PIP): There is
Support HD: 4K UHD
Brightness: 400 cd/m2
Progressive scan: Yes
Digital tuner: DVB-T, DVB-T2, DVB-C, DVB-S
Teletext: Yes
Multimedia: MP3, WMA, MPEG4, MKV, JPEG
Sound stereo: there is
Sound Power: 20W (2x10W)
Acoustics: two speakers
Interface: AV, Audio x2, Component, SCART, HDMI x4, MHL, USB x3, Ethernet (RJ-45), Bluetooth, Wi-Fi 802.11n
Headphone jack: yes
TV weight: with stand 12.5 kg
without stand: 12 kg
Dimensions: with stand 1099x693x220mm
without stand 1099x643x79 mm

PHILIPS LED
Model: 49PUS6501/12

Chassis/Version: QM16.3E

Panel: TPT490U2-EQLSJA.G

LED driver (backlight): integrated into PSU

PWM LED driver: SSC9522S, TPV101D

Power Supply (PSU): 715G6973-P01-007-002M // 715G6973-P02-007-002M

PWM Power: SSC2005S, LD5532, AOZ3015AI

MOSFET Power: TK18A60V, TK11A65D

MainBoard: 715G7772-M01-B00-005K

IC MainBoard: CPU: MT5593UGIJ, THGBMBG7D2KBAIL

CPU: TDSY-G480D & TDQS-A701F
General advice about LCD LED TV repair
Possible defects

- PHILIPS 49PUS6501 does not turn on or show any signs of working at all. Indicators are not blinking and does not respond to the control buttons.

With such manifestations, the fault is most likely found in the power module 715G6973-P01-007-002M. It is necessary to check the presence of its output voltages and in case of their complete absence check the power keys (TK18A60V, TK11A65D) and the rectifier diodes for possible short circuit.
If the diodes in the secondary circuits breakdown, the inverter may operate in the short-circuit fault mode without output voltages, and if the primary circuit power elements are shorted, the mains fuse and/or the current sensor at the source of the key is usually blown.
Mos-Fet power switches used in switching power supplies sometimes fail due to the failure of some other element that can take it out of key mode, or cause the switch to exceed its maximum allowable parameters. These can be elements that feed the PWM controller, the frequency-retaining or damping circuits, or negative feedback elements in the stabilization circuit. PWM controllers SSC2005S, LD5532, AOZ3015AI, in the absence of visible damage or outright short circuits between the pins are checked by replacing them with new or known good ones.

- No image, sound, there is, the remote control responds. Or just after switching on for a second the image can appear and then disappear.

Faulty usually in these cases is the backlight of the matrix (LED panel). The cause can sometimes be in the power LEDs, but more often in their failure (breakdown or breakage), sometimes in violation of the contact connections of the LED strips.
It is impossible to detect a breakage in the line of LEDs without disassembling the panel with a simple multimeter. LEDs are connected in series and to open their transitions, you will need a voltage of several tens of volts. Ideally a current source would be suitable for this purpose. You can open up the panel and check each LED separately. Usually, Chinese multimeters will light up one 3 volt LED slightly if you connect the probes to it in the forward direction (red probe to the anode, black probe to the cathode). For twin 6-volt LEDs, the PN junction of its faulty regulator can be a good indicator. If the LED is faulty, it will either be open or shorted.

If PHILIPS 49PUS6501 has no picture but has sound, often the display backlight of TPT490U2-EQLSJA.G. is simply not working. Moreover, in LED TV sets the LEDs inside the panel are usually out of order, less often the LED-driver.
In such cases, you can see a faintly visible image when external light hits the screen.

To replace the LEDs requires disassembly of the LCD panel TPT490U2-EQLSJA.G - the process requiring the master of experience and expertise. We do not recommend to perform such works by yourself to owners of TV sets and craftsmen who have no experience in LCD panel repair.


READ HOW TO REPAIR THE TV LED BACKLIGHT --------------> HERE.

 
If there is no image, but backlighting works - the screen becomes slightly lighter when the TV is switched on, and in the open TV you can see the light through the holes in the body of the panel.
In this case the panel may be defective - damage to the strips, cables, for example, as a consequence of moisture after an unsuccessful washing of the screen, the T-CON board (Timing Controller) may be defective. But quite often the MainBoard 715G7772-M01-B00-005K is defective, also software failure is possible.
Then first it is necessary to check the panel supply voltage, fuses on the T-CON board, as well as the supply and reference voltages of the column and line drivers - VGH, VGL, Vcom.
If these measurements are within normal limits, you need to trace by oscilloscope the LVDS signals from MainBoard 715G7772-M01-B00-005K, as well as synchronizing signals to driver stubs.

Flooded or badly washed LED TV screens can be repaired in about half of the cases, usually, if there is no significant damage to the hinges and slats of the panel.

- The TV set does not enter the operating mode, the remote control is unresponsive. Front panel LED is either constantly on or is blinking.

Repair or diagnostic of the motherboard 715G7772-M01-B00-005K should begin with checking the stabilizers and power converters necessary to power the chips and matrix. If necessary, software (software) should be updated or replaced. Complex repair of MB board (SSB) in some cases is possible and practiced by repairers. To do this, you should check and, if necessary, replace elements of the CPU: MT5593UGIJ, THGBMBG7D2KBAIL. Faulty BGA chips are usually easy to detect by heating.

Before replacing the TDSY-G480D & TDQS-A701F tuner, if there is no tuning to the TV channels, you should check the supply voltages, which should be measured at the respective pins of the tuner and the software should be checked for correctness. The tuner-to-processor communication pulses can be checked with an oscilloscope

Refinement after repair of the backlight. 715G6973-P01-007-002M, TPV101D. Information from the master.

Decrease backlight current from 850 mA to 550 mA - I increased the ratings of resistors R8165 and R8166 in the current sensor LED driver on the board 715G6973-P01-007-002M.
715G6973-P01-007-002M current backlight
Limit the backlight current. 715G6973-xx-xx-xxx, SSC9522S, TPV101D. General Information.




To decrease the backlight current in TV's with the 715G6973 power supply and SSC9522S, TPV101D chips, increase the total resistance from pin 6 of the ISET to the cabinet for each channel equally for all channels, for example by removing one resistor from each assembly.

  Ways to limit the current in LED backlight drivers:

There is a lot of information on the Internet about ways to limit the current in the LED backlighting for different TVs and LED drivers. A lot of it is written plausibly but sometimes it is written by people far from electronics in order to publish any popular content on hot topics to boost web-sites ratings.

It's impossible to talk about each case separately within one article, because even similar models may have different panels and different boards with their own driver variants. But there are basic principles that are clear to craftsmen with even minimal knowledge and skill.


Other popular, complex and controversial current limit cases will be published as information becomes available.
There are three basic ways to reduce the backlight current.

1. By increasing the resistance of the LED current sensor - a low-resistance measuring resistor in the cathode (LED-) circuit.
2. Increasing the ratings of the resistors on the ISET (current setting) input of the LED driver chip.
3. changing the resistor ratings in the divider on the ADIM (Dimming) control input.

The fundamental difference between input ISET and ADIM is that ISET - input inverted, as FB, and ADIM - direct.

The main features of PHILIPS 49PUS6501:

A matrix (LED panel) TPT490U2-EQLSJA.G is installed.
To power the LED backlight applied the converter, combined with a power supply, controlled by a PWM controller SSC9522S, TPV101D.
Required supply voltages for all PHILIPS 49PUS6501 TV assemblies are generated by a power supply module 715G6973-P01-007-002M or its analogues using SSC2005S, LD5532, AOZ3015AI chips and power switches TK18A60V, TK11A65D.
MainBoard - the main board (motherboard) is a module 715G7772-M01-B00-005K, using CPU chips: MT5593UGIJ, THGBMBG7D2KBAIL and others.
The TDSY-G480D & TDQS-A701F tuner allows you to receive TV programs and tune to channels.

PHILIPS 49PUS6501 TV with TPT490U2-EQLSJA.G LCD display, size diagonally 49" (124 cm) in a 16:9 aspect ratio. The required brightness of 400 cd/m² is provided by an LED backlight. In the technology of manufacture of the display model is implemented LED backlighting.
Matrix TPT490U2-EQLSJA.G and MainBoard software 715G7772-M01-B00-005K able to realize the image in the highest quality UHD at 3840x2160 pixels in 4K UHD standard.
The 49PUS6501 has built-in SMART software and the Android TV Operating System. Connection to the network can be made via Wi-Fi wireless connection. Supported media formats: MP3, WMA, MPEG4, MKV, JPEG.
The speaker system has a sound power of 20 W (2x10 W) provided by two speakers. NICAM stereo signal processing system and Sound Surround surround sound function are used.
External interface (connection to other devices) is supported by standard inputs and outputs: antenna input (RF), AV, audio x2, component, SCART, HDMI x4, MHL, USB x3, Ethernet (RJ-45), Bluetooth, Wi-Fi 802.11n. There is a headphone output. The digital tuner is able to receive TV channels in the standards DVB-T, DVB-T2, DVB-C, DVB-S, DVB-S2.

The TV uses a power supply 715G6973-P02-007-002M.

Overall dimensions: with stand 1099x693x220 mm, without stand 1099x643x79 mm.

TV weight: with stand 12.5 kg, without stand 12 kg.
